The toebox is roomier than an AJ3. In terms of comfort for all-day wear, I'd probably grab an AJ13 or AJ11 over these, but for style? This 'Fire Red' colorway is top-tier for the 4s. Alright, so I just got the Air Jordan 4 'Fire Red' in hand. First impression? The color-blocking is super clean and classic. The white, black, and that vibrant Fire Red hit just pops. The nubuck feels decent, not super plush, but the overall shape and build quality on this retro are solid for the price point of around $210 USD. Now, the potential downsides. The outsole is quite stiff initially, and it needs a break-in period. Also, that exposed Air unit in the heel? You gotta be careful not to puncture it. And if you need modern, cloud-like cushioning, this isn't it. It's a style-first, comfort-second kind of shoe. Putting them on, the fit is true to size for me. The Air Jordan 4 isn't known for being super plush, and that holds true here. You get decent cushioning, but it's more about stability than cloud-like comfort. The lockdown is good, though the plastic wings and tabs do their job. They're not heavy, but you definitely feel the structure.
